Hadji Reveals Playful Mischiefs Inside Boot Camp
Salic Imam, better known as Hadji, has finally found his “new home,” after his old one, Blacklist International, got disbanded.
Surrounded by a storm of testosterones who’ve fully found their bodies, Hadji can only describe Team Falcons’ internal dynamics with a laugh.
“Feeling ko po sobrang close namin ngayon lahat,” Hadji tells ALL-STAR.
“Wala pong boundaries sa isa’t isa!” He adds.
(“I feel like we’re all really close now. We don’t have boundaries!”)

Hadji, known for being cool, calm, and nonchalant, now has to deal with the most boisterous boys in MPL.
“May respeto po kami sa isa’t isa pero yung boundaries po talaga namin… ayun. Kahit may naliligo sa CR, may pumapasok!”
(“We respect each other—but when it comes to boundaries… yeah, those don’t really exist. Even if someone’s showering, someone will still just walk in!”)
His eyes disappeared into slits as he laughed off this revelation.
“Hanggang diyan lang pwede kong sabihin!”
(“That’s all I can say!”)
Which means there are worse, hahaha.

Antics aside, he feels very much at home in the Falcons’ Nest, whose roster are all veterans, titleholders, and world champions.
“Mas nakakagana po maglaro kasi sarili mo lang po iisipin mo,” said Hadji.
(“It’s more fun to compete when you don’t have to worry about your teammates.”)
He compared the feeling with playing in other teams after Blacklist.
“Nagkakaiba lang po kapag nasa stage na po talaga kung sino po yung mas better match (sa isa’t isa).”
(“The difference now is when you’re on stage and you feel you match well with your teammates.”)

Right now, Team Falcons is showing a strong performance three weeks into Season 17 with a 4-1 score behind Team Liquid’s 6-0 streak.
But Hadji doesn’t put down his guard.
“Wala na pong nagpapa aura ngayon sa mga teams sa PH. Wala po talagang nagpapa aura. Kahit yung mga previous champions, hindi maaawrahan.”
(“No teams in MPL PH can be intimidated anymore. They don’t even get intimidated by previous champions.”)
